Job Duties

High Quality Teaching Practices

  • Ensure children safety by maintaining a clean, healthy, and safe classroom environment, by conducting authorized emergency and safety procedures, and actively supervising children at all times.

  • Plan and implement developmentally appropriate classroom activities and environment that intentionally support the developmental and educational goals of children’s individual education plans utilizing the High Scope Curriculum in conjunction with the co-teacher 1 and teacher aide.

  • Support children to develop positive social relationships, provide opportunities for children to develop positive self-images and experience success, and help children develop conflict resolution skills utilizing Conscious Discipline.

  • Utilize the continuity of care model to support children and families to develop safe, secure attachments.

Intensive Family Engagement

  • Partner with families to build mutually respectful goal-oriented relationships that support strong parent-child relationships, family well-being, and ongoing learning and development for both parents and children.

  • Interact with families through regular classroom contact and contribute to and participate in interdisciplinary meetings, child and family reviews, family conferences and home visits to develop individual child goals, share progress towards school readiness, and respond to their identified interests and/or needs.

  • Provide monthly classroom family engagement activities based on the interests of the children and families.

Data Utilization

  • Ensure the timely completion of necessary paperwork including developmental assessments, lesson plans, parent information, incident/accident report, attendance, USDA meal counts, etc.)

  • Observe, assess, and document each child’s skills, behavior, growth and development.

  • Assess student needs and develop individualized learning opportunities for each child.

  • Understand the referral process to Part B and Part C and alert interdisciplinary team when student screenings or assessments show areas of concern.

  • Utilize classroom and school data to improve teaching practice, provide a high-quality early learning experience for children, and ensure school readiness.

  • Ensure that all child files and portfolios are complete, accurate, and confidentially maintained.

Professional Development

  • Collaborate with coworkers during team planning sessions and support of implementation of best practices in the classroom.

  • Participate in ongoing professional development, coaching and reflective supervision activities and support the implementation of changes in classroom practice to promote high quality instruction.

  • Collaborate with an interdisciplinary team to provide support for families with unique backgrounds and various needs.

Other

  • Follow all mandates of Head Start Regulations, state and local childcare licensing regulations, and Project Eagle/Educare of Kansas City's philosophy and curriculum.

Required Qualifications

Education: Meet one of the following educational requirements:

  • Associate degree in Early Childhood Education, Child Development, or closely related field

  • Degree in an unrelated field with at least 9 early childhood credits and willingness to complete further education to complete a total of 30 Early Childhood education credits within 3 years.

  • CDA or Early childhood certificate and 12 early childhood credits and 2 years experience and willingness to complete further education to complete an Associate degree within 3 years.

This position requires a formal degree in the cited discipline area(s) to ensure that candidates have advanced knowledge, analytical skills and professional competencies necessary to perform the duties of the position. The level of degree is commonly recognized as the standard qualification for similar roles in the public and private sector, ensuring that the university remains competitive with industry aligned practices, enhances collaboration with external partners, and supports the delivery of services and programs that meet professional and market-driven expectations.

Certifications: CPR and First Aid Certified or become certified within 30 days of employment (paid for by employer).

Work Experience:

  • 1 year experience in early childhood education

This position requires the incumbent to pass background check including fingerprinting.
